
Air France is the only airline in France to offer a domestic business class service. There are three fares available: Business Leisure (a non-refundable ticket, modifiable for a fee of €70); Business Flex (refundable ticket, modifiable at no extra cost); Business Abonné (refundable, modifiable at no extra cost, including an option to take an earlier or later flight)

Air France’s domestic business class passengers get much more than just a nice antimacassar. They also benefit from (where available): dedicated check-in and baggage drop-off, priority lines at security checkpoints and passport control, priority boarding, priority at transfer desks during connections, priority baggage delivery, access to Air France lounges, a more generous baggage allowance (two 32kg pieces of baggage in the hold, as well as two carry-on bags and a cabin accessory for a total of 18kg).

On the Air France Play App ,the airline’s digital entertainment offer, customers can download unlimited newspapers and magazines on their tablet and smartphone free of charge from 30 hours before departure, to enjoy before, during or after their trip. They also benefit from wi-fi access with Air France Connect. By the end of the year, the entire Air France fleet, including its short-haul aircraft, will be equipped with wi-fi systems

Business class customers on Air France short-haul flights are offered a selection of beverages such as wines and champagnes from the Air France Business class wine cellar chosen by Paolo Basso, soft drinks and more

On short-haul flights, Air France offers its business class customers a dedicated catering service including a savoury snack, a sweet snack and an oshibori to freshen up
